House Window Installation Price Range in Arlington, TX
Typical costs for installing new windows vary based on project scope and window type. The following ranges provide an overview of common expenses for residential window upgrades in Arlington, TX.
$300 - $700 per window for standard single-hung or double-hung units
$800 - $1,500 per window for premium styles such as casement or picture windows
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Standard Single-Hung Window | $300 - $700 |
| Double-Hung Window | $350 - $750 |
| Casement Window | $800 - $1,200 |
| Picture Window | $900 - $1,500 |
| Bay or Bow Window | $1,200 - $3,000 |
| Energy-Efficient Windows | $700 - $1,500 |
What affects the cost of house window installation
Understanding the factors that influence the cost of window installation can help homeowners in Arlington, TX, make informed decisions and compare options effectively. Several elements contribute to the overall project expenses, including the following:
- Materials used: The choice of window material, such as vinyl, wood, or fiberglass, impacts costs due to differences in durability and appearance.
- Size and scope: Larger windows or multiple window replacements can increase labor and material expenses based on the overall project size.
- Labor complexity: Installation difficulty varies with window design, existing structure, and accessibility, affecting labor time and costs.
- Permitting requirements: Local regulations in Arlington may necessitate permits, which can add to the overall project expenses.
- Additional features and extras: Options such as energy-efficient coatings, decorative grids, or custom finishes can influence the total cost.
